Abstract
The invention discloses a kind of cable duct cable bradyseism erecting structure, including support, the support is vertically arranged, guide groove is provided with the top of the support, the guide groove vertically runs through the support, before the support, trailing flank opening position is tiltedly installed with embedded groove, sliding block is provided with the guide groove, the right-hand member of the sliding block extends to the outside of the guide groove, the right-hand member of the sliding block is combined with supporting plate, before the supporting plate, rear end face opening position is provided with the first embedded groove for coordinating the embedded groove, support bar is combined between the embedded groove and first embedded groove;The present apparatus fixes support first, bearing height then by sliding block supporting plate is adjustable, it can be supported on by support bar between supporting plate and support, complete the support of supporting plate, ensure the reliability of support, because support bar is embedded in embedded groove and the first embedded groove, therefore the relative rotation between support bar and supporting plate can be avoided, support is more reliable.

Technical field
The present invention relates to a kind of cable duct cable bradyseism erecting structure.
Background technology
Cable is installed in underground more, and by the mounting bracket in the side wall of cable duct, cable is completed by support
Support, but this kind of support of the prior art is mounted separately, when need on same wall it is vertical set it is several
, it is necessary to install respectively during individual support, installation is more troublesome.
